Output c5684477acc411085bb33ddefec0d1edbbc0a7f51a40c96f15428f6fae387485:1

value
9526160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6e819635c00ec0b695de100ece84904081a39a OP_EQUAL
address
3QXBEc8vfzuD4Rb66J9rijzdxXquuDZqKD
transaction
c5684477acc411085bb33ddefec0d1edbbc0a7f51a40c96f15428f6fae387485
spent
true